Abstract

Wireless Multimedia Broadcastings have been being promising applications. Recently, the multimedia multicastings have started to be embedded into the legacy wireless networks. To provide high quality multimedia with multicast, wireless multicast ARQ (Automatic Repeat reQuest) scheme is required. In multicast ARQ, multiple receivers may return feedback control packets, such as ACK (Acknowledgement) or NAK (Negative ACK), simultaneously to the transmitter. In this paper, we show that the multiple feedback control packets can be successfully decoded in transmitter without additional hardware cost. Based on the proposition, we described a conceptual flow of wireless multicast algorithm, and then proposed multimedia multicast protocol on Multiband-OFDM Wireless Personal Area Network (MB-OFDM WPAN) specifications. In simulation, we showed that the proposed mechanism reduces the power consumption and achieves improved performance.
